Pessoal, eu gostaria de saber qual o impacto de executar outras threads dentro de uma thread pode causar na aplicação?
Estou utilizando Java 8.
Desde já agradeço.
Pessoal, eu gostaria de saber qual o impacto de executar outras threads dentro de uma thread pode causar na aplicação?
Estou utilizando Java 8.
Desde já agradeço.
Seu programa já começa executando em uma Thread
, a Thread main
.
Mas nada impede que você dispare outras Threads
dentro de outras Threads
que você for criar.
Uma Thread
trocar mensagens com outra não é problema nenhum.
Os problemas que você pode ter é se suas diferentes Threads
forem tentar acessar recursos em comum e você não sincronizar corretamente o acesso à esses recursos.